- Casa-Museu José Maria Da Fonseca - Step into the heart of Portuguese winemaking history at our esteemed winery, crafting exquisite wines since 1834 and passed down through seven generations of family tradition. Join us for an enlightening winery tour where you’ll uncover the secrets behind their renowned craftsmanship. Then, indulge in a tasting experience, savoring the distinctive flavors that have made them the oldest and most respected table wine producers in Portugal and the largest Moscatel producers. - Castelo de Sesimbra - Step back in time to the rich history of Portugal at Castelo de Sesimbra, the last medieval castle still standing by the sea. Perched majestically atop a rugged hill overlooking the charming town of Sesimbra, this medieval castle offers panoramic views of the Atlantic Ocean and the surrounding countryside. Explore the ancient walls and towers of this well-preserved fortress, which dates back to the Moorish era and later played a strategic role in defending the region against maritime invaders. Marvel at the architectural beauty and intricate details of the castle’s interior, where you’ll discover centuries of tales and legends woven into its stone walls. - Acesso Ponte 25 de Abril - For travelers coming from Lisbon. The Portuguese Golden Gate, overlooking Lisbon and the Tagus River.
- Vasco da Gama Bridge - For travelers coming from Lisbon. Built in 1998, it is the second largest bridge in Europe, spanning 17 km across the Tagus River.
